On 26-06-25, 10:17, Michael Dege wrote:
> Hi,
> 
> This patch set adds the following to the r8a779f0-ether-serdes driver:

I have a v3 and v3 resend and both are not threaded properly, Please post
properly as a series which is threaded and not broken... 
> 
>  * USXGMII mode support for 2.5GBit/s ethernet Phys
>  * A new configuration step suggested by the latest R-Car S4-8 users
>    manual V. 1.20.
> 
> Changes in v3:
> - Fixed wrong macro (reported by kernel test bot).
> - Link to v2: https://lore.kernel.org/r/20250527-renesas-serdes-update-v2-0-ef17c71cd94c@renesas.com
> 
> Changes from v1:
>  - Modify this driver for the R-Car S4-8 only
>  - So, this patch set drops the followings:
>  -- any dt doc modification
>  -- X5H support.
>  -- 5GBASER support
>  -- Registers' macros
> 
> Thanks,
> 
> Michael
> 
> Michael Dege (2):
>   phy: renesas: r8a779f0-ether-serdes: add USXGMII mode
>   phy: renesas: r8a779f0-ether-serdes: add new step added to latest
>     datasheet
> 
>  drivers/phy/renesas/r8a779f0-ether-serdes.c | 97 ++++++++++++++++++---
>  1 file changed, 85 insertions(+), 12 deletions(-)
